Here ya go! Hope this helps!! Check this out if you’re curious as to how I select the colors for light and shadow

I usually use both Photoshop and Clip Studio Paint to finish a painting. I find it easier to blend on CSP so occasionally I’d throw the file into CSP to soften some brush strokes BUT RECENTLY (like last week) I started fiddling with the flow slider in photoshop and discovered magic!!

image

Flow, unlike opacity, keeps the intensity of the color but it softens the edges of the brush which makes it easier to blend! I’ve been using psd for years how am i only discovering this now?? Now I don’t really need to use csp as often hahaha

Statue of Princess Nofret, wife of Prince Rahotep.
Painted limestone. From the mastaba of Rahotep in Meidum. Discovered in 1871 during the Mariette excavations. Old Kingdom, 4th Dynasty, reign of King Sneferu ca. 2575-2551 BC. Egyptian Museum, Cairo. Photo Hans Ollermann.
